New Digital Tool at the Château-Musée de Saumur

An Interactive Station at the Château-Musée de Saumur


The Château-Musée de Saumur has enhanced its visitor experience with a new digital tool installed on the first floor, in the decorative arts section.

This interactive station allows visitors to discover, in a fun and educational way, the different stages involved in creating a grand feu ceramic.

Guided by Louis, an 18th-century faience maker, visitors are invited to follow the entire creation process: from shaping the piece to the double firing, including glazing and hand-painted decoration. This digital device enables users to virtually handle workshop tools and gain a better understanding of the gestures and craftsmanship involved in ceramic making.
